A friend of mine and I stumbled across a vertical offset a few years ago. For giggles, we entered a small competition after having cooked on it for about 2 months. The results were pretty brutal. As far as I know, none of the judges got sick from what we handed in.

sincitydisciple01-albums-our-smoker-picture306-a.jpg


We took a year off and then started back up. Practice, practice, practice! We made our triumphant return to the previously mentioned competition and snagged a 1st and two 3rd place ribbons! From there, Big Iron BBQ was born! :-D

The name Big Iron was inspired by our smoker as well as an old Marty Robbins cowboy song.

In lieu of our recent good fortune, we are going to enter a few more events this year and see how we hold up. During planning, we discussed the possible need for an additional smoker. Since this is still "just for fun", I wasn't looking to drop a ton on a new or used smoker. So, I'm here with the goal of building a UDS and stealing some good chicken recipes. I'll post pics if I manage to pull this off! thanks!
